Two new, slick posters for Blade Runner 2049 starring Harrison Ford and Ryan Gosling were released on Thursday. The movie is a sequel to Ridley Scott's cult movie Blade Runner.

Directed by Denis Villeneuve of Arrival fame, the sequel picks up after 30 years of the events in the first movie. LAPD Officer K, played by Ryan Gosling, discovers a secret which threatens to destroy whatever is left of the society in the dystopian future. Upon discovery, he sets out the search for Rick Deckard, played by Harrison Ford, who has been AWOL for three decades.

The first poster shows Gosling walking in the mist searching for Deckard. Very calm frame with only the tail lights of the vehicle in neon red offsetting the contrast with the feel of calm before a storm. The second poster shows determined yet tired Ford in front of a giant, destroyed structure with a gun in his hand. It's a warm frame with the feel of a destructive past. Opposite composition of Gosling's poster.

Apart from Ford and Gosling, the movie stars Dave Bautista, Jared Leto, Robin Wright, Ana de Armas, Sylvia Hoeks, Mackenzie Davis, Carla Juri, and Lennie James in pivotal roles.

Blade Runner 2049 is set to release in the US on October 6.
